机器学习需要掌握哪些数学知识?

机器学习数学知识

掌握机器学习所需的数学知识

在数字化转型和企业信息化的浪潮中,机器学习已成为关键技术。为了有效地应用和创新,了解其背后的数学基础是不可或缺的。本篇文章将系统地讨论机器学习所需的数学知识,包括线性代数、微积分、概率论、数理逻辑、信息论和数值分析。

1. 线性代数基础知识

线性代数是机器学习的基石。它为我们提供了描述和操作多维数据的工具。向量、矩阵和张量是线性代数中的核心概念,在机器学习中广泛用于数据处理和算法实现。例如,在推荐系统中,矩阵分解是常用的技术,用于从用户-物品交互矩阵中提取潜在的特征向量。掌握矩阵运算、特征值和特征向量的计算是理解高维空间中数据变换的基础。

2. 微积分与优化方法

微积分帮助我们理解变化和累积的概念,这在训练机器学习模型时至关重要。微分用于计算函数的变化率,积分用于累积这些变化。在深度学习中,反向传播算法依赖微积分来计算损失函数相对于模型参数的梯度。优化方法,如梯度下降,则利用这些梯度来调整参数以最小化损失函数。掌握这些概念有助于理解模型训练的原理和提高模型的性能。

3. 概率论与统计学

概率论提供了处理不确定性和随机性的方法,而统计学则用于数据分析和推断。在机器学习中,概率分布用于建模和假设检验。贝叶斯定理、期望值、方差和协方差等基本概念是构建概率模型的基础。在分类问题中,朴素贝叶斯分类器就是基于概率论的简单而有效的算法。统计学方法则用于数据预处理、特征选择和结果评估,帮助我们从数据中提取有价值的信息。

4. 数理逻辑与离散数学

数理逻辑和离散数学在机器学习中的应用主要体现在算法设计和计算理论上。逻辑提供了一种形式化表达和验证算法正确性的方法,而离散数学中的图论则广泛应用于网络分析和结构化数据的处理。例如,社交网络的社区发现和图神经网络的设计都依赖于图论的基础。掌握这些知识有助于理解复杂算法的内部机制和拓展机器学习的应用场景。

5. 信息论与熵相关概念

信息论为我们提供了度量信息和不确定性的方法。熵是信息论中的一个核心概念,衡量了信息的不确定性。在机器学习中,信息增益用于特征选择,帮助模型识别最具区分力的特征。交叉熵则是衡量分类模型性能的常用损失函数。理解这些概念不仅有助于提高模型的准确性,还能够优化数据压缩和传输的效率。

6. 数值分析与计算方法

数值分析涉及算法的稳定性和效率,是实现机器学习模型的基础。许多机器学习算法在处理大规模数据时需要高效的数值计算方法。线性方程组的求解、特征值问题和数值积分都是数值分析中的重要问题。在实际应用中,选择合适的数值方法能显著提升模型的训练速度和预测能力。

综上所述,机器学习是一门跨学科的领域,涉及多种数学知识的综合应用。通过深入理解这些数学基础,我们不仅能够更好地掌握现有的机器学习技术,还能够推动企业信息化和数字化进程中的创新发展。希望本文为您提供了清晰的学习路径和实践指导。

原创文章,作者:IamIT,如若转载,请注明出处:https://docs.ihr360.com/tech_arch/new_tect/27588

(0)
上一篇 2024年12月17日 下午9:05
下一篇 2024年12月17日 下午9:13

相关推荐

  • 哪些因素影响企业竞争优势分析的准确性?

    一、数据质量与完整性 1.1 数据质量的重要性 在企业竞争优势分析中,数据质量是基础。高质量的数据能够确保分析结果的准确性和可靠性。数据质量问题包括数据缺失、数据错误、数据不一致等…

    5天前
    4
  • 数据治理工程师的职责有哪些?

    企业数据治理工程师的职责详解 在当今的数字化转型中,数据治理工程师的角色至关重要,他们负责确保企业数据的有效管理和利用。数据治理工程师的职责涵盖多个关键领域,本文从数据治理策略制定…

    2024年12月11日
    59
  • 行业洞察能力故事如何帮助企业决策?

    文章概要:在企业决策中,行业洞察能力扮演着至关重要的角色。通过准确的数据分析、趋势预测和市场分析,企业能够在竞争中保持优势。本篇文章将深入探讨行业洞察能力的定义与重要性、数据分析的…

    2024年12月11日
    47
  • 哪些公司提供机器学习的培训课程?

    在数字化转型的浪潮中,机器学习作为核心技术之一,正受到越来越多企业的关注。本文将从提供机器学习培训的公司列表、课程特点、适用人群、培训形式、费用结构及用户评价等多个维度,为您全面解…

    2天前
    3
  • 思想政治工作创新案例有哪些成功的关键因素?

    一、创新理念的引入与实践 理念的引入 思想政治工作创新的首要关键因素是引入先进的理念。例如,某企业在思想政治工作中引入了“以人为本”和“数字化赋能”的理念,通过关注员工的心理需求和…

    2024年12月28日
    5
  • 分布式系统和微服务架构的区别是什么?

    分布式系统和微服务架构是现代企业信息化和数字化中的两大热门技术,但它们常常被混淆。本文将从定义、特点、区别、潜在问题及解决方案等方面,深入探讨两者的异同,并结合实际场景,帮助读者更…

    2024年12月27日
    6
  • 如何评估不同业务流程优化方法的效果?

    在企业信息化和数字化的过程中,业务流程优化是提升效率的关键。然而,如何评估不同优化方法的效果却是一个复杂的问题。本文将从确定评估标准、选择评估方法、识别潜在问题、实施试点项目、收集…

    1小时前
    1
  • 合同变更管理的主要步骤有哪些?

    合同变更管理是企业IT项目管理中的关键环节,涉及从变更提出到最终确认的全流程。本文详细解析合同变更管理的六大核心步骤,包括变更请求的提出与接收、变更评估与分析、变更批准或拒绝、变更…

    6天前
    5
  • 数字孪生工厂与传统工厂的区别是什么?

    一、定义与概念 1.1 传统工厂的定义 传统工厂是指依赖物理设备和人工操作进行生产制造的实体工厂。其核心在于物理设备的生产能力和人工操作的效率,通常通过经验积累和流程优化来提升生产…

    4天前
    3
  • 哪些项目需要遵循工程建设标准化?

    工程建设标准化是确保项目质量、安全性和效率的关键手段。本文将从基本概念入手,探讨哪些项目需要遵循标准化,分析不同行业的具体要求,并深入探讨标准化对项目的影响。同时,结合实际案例,提…

    4天前
    3